Biography
Mats Levén, born on September 11, 1964, is a renowned Swedish vocalist and songwriter known for his dynamic vocal range and versatile contributions to the metal genre. Born and raised in Sweden, Mats began his musical journey in the late 1980s and quickly gained recognition in the local rock and metal scenes. He initially made his mark as the lead vocalist for the glam metal band Swedish Erotica. Despite their brief existence from 1989 to 1990, the band played a crucial role in shaping Mats's musical identity, setting the stage for his future endeavors in heavier genres. His ability to adapt and embrace different styles has allowed him to resonate with fans of varying tastes throughout his career, marking him as a key figure in the evolution of Swedish rock music. As a prolific artist, Mats Levén has been part of several influential bands. Following his time with Swedish Erotica, he joined Treat, a Swedish hard rock band, from 1991 to 1993, contributing to their albums and gaining further visibility. His career continued to rise when he became the frontman for Abstrakt Algebra in 1994, a project that showcased his heavier vocal stylings. Levén also lent his voice to the band Southpaw from 1996 to 1998 and collaborated with guitar virtuoso Yngwie J. Malmsteen’s Rising Force during the same period, enhancing his reputation within the metal community. After a brief stint with Krux starting in 2002, Mats became a member of several notable groups, including At Vance, Fatal Force, and Adagio. His tenure with Candlemass from 2012 to 2018, where he helped define the sound of modern doom metal, further solidified his status as a metal icon. Currently, he performs with Trans-Siberian Orchestra and Vandenberg, showcasing his enduring appeal and versatility.
